This time, we’ll be taking a look at Children of the Sea, the breathtaking adventure from Japan’s cutting-edge STUDIO4°C (Tekkonkinkreet, MFKZ, Mind Game) and director Ayumu Watanabe. Along with the film’s breathtaking animation, Children of the Sea features an astonishing score by Joe Hisaishi, known for his legendary work on Studio Ghibli classics like My Neighbor Totoro, Spirited Away, and Princess Mononoke, as well as a wild theme song by Kenshi Yonezu, artist behind the popular J-Pop single “Lemon.” 


Children of the Sea
is a philosophical and mind-bending trip that explores the mysteries of the ocean, and its connection to the human spirit. Based on the acclaimed manga of the same name from Daisuke Igarashi, the film centers around Ruka, who has always felt a strange connection with the underwater world. 

When Ruka was younger, she saw a ghost in the water at the aquarium where her dad worked, and has since been drawn toward the aquarium. Now she feels drawn toward the aquarium and the two mysterious boys she meets there, Umi and Sora, who were raised by dugongs and hear the same strange calls from the sea as she does. As the kids get caught up in the mystery behind the sudden worldwide disappearance of the ocean’s fish, they uncover cosmic connections that will change them forever.

Exclusive to the Blu-ray™ is “Turep – Looking for Children of the Sea”, a feature-length pseudo-documentary from the creators of Children of the Sea that explores the legends that inspired the film and engages with its larger themes. Framed as a search for a lost brother with an affinity for the sea, this journey takes a young woman through old videotapes, conversations with marine and anthropological experts, and eventually, a small island nation far from Japan.
